245 <br />246 <br />ARTICLE 4 <br />SCOPE OF AGREEMENT <br />247 4.01 SCOPE OF AGREEMENT <br />248 A. Through this Agreement, Agency grants to Contractor an exclusive franchise, <br />249 except as provided in Section 4.01.8 and in Section 4.02, to Collect the following <br />250 materials in the Service Area: <br />251 1. Solid Waste generated at Residential Premises, Commercial Premises and <br />252 Agency Facilities; and, <br />253 2. Source Separated Targeted Recyclable Materials and Source Separated <br />254 Organic Materials generated at Residential Premises. <br />255 B. Through this Agreement, Agency grants to Contractor a non-exclusive right to <br />256 Collect the following materials in the Service Area: <br />257 1. Source Separated Targeted Recyclable Materials and Source Separated <br />258 Organic Materials generated at Commercial Premises; <br />259 2. Major Appliances and Specialty Recyclable or Reusable Materials generated at <br />260 Residential Premises; and <br />261 3. Non-putrescible wastes placed in Drop Boxes. <br />262 4.02 LIMITATIONS ON SCOPE <br />263 Agency may permit the Collection, Recycling, or Disposal of any of the following <br />264 materials by Persons other than Contractor without seeking or securing any approval <br />265 from Contractor: <br />266 A. Solid Waste, Targeted Recyclable Materials, and Organic Materials which are <br />267 transported personally by the Owner or Occupant of the Premises at which they are <br />268 generated (or by his or her employees) to a processing or Disposal facility; <br />269 B. Targeted Recyclable Materials and Organic Materials which are Source Separated <br />270 by the Generator and donated to youth, civic, or charitable organizations; <br />271 C. Recyclable beverage containers delivered for Recycling under the California <br />272 Beverage Container Recycling Litter Reduction Act, Section 14500 et seq. <br />273 California Public Resources Code; <br />274 <br />D. <br />Animal waste and remains from slaughterhouse or butcher shops, grease waste, <br />275 <br />and used cooking oil; <br />276 <br />E. <br />By-products of sewage treatment including sludge, sludge ash, grit, and screenings; <br />277 <br />F. <br />Hazardous Waste, Household Hazardous Waste, and Infectious Waste; <br />278 <br />G. <br />Source Separated E -Scrap and Source Separated Universal Waste; <br />279 <br />H. <br />Organic Materials composted at Residential and Commercial Premises; <br />REV: 03.16-16 MI <br />Page 9 of 126 <br />ATTY/AGR.2018.0541Recology of San Mateo <br />
